首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>ImportError:无法导入名称murmurhash3_32

ImportError:无法导入名称murmurhash3_32
EN

Stack Overflow用户
提问于 2014-07-29 07:14:26
回答 5查看 8.1K关注 0票数 9

我正在尝试使用python中的sklearn.qda包。我已经成功地安装了它,但是当我尝试导入它时,我得到了下面的错误消息。谁能告诉我该怎么做才能解决这个问题?

代码语言:javascript
复制
In [3]: from sklearn.qda import QDA
---------------------------------------------------------------------------
ImportError                               Traceback (most recent call last)
<ipython-input-3-7d7abf937d66> in <module>()
----> 1 from sklearn.qda import QDA

/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/sklearn/qda.py in <module>()
     12 
     13 from .base import BaseEstimator, ClassifierMixin
---> 14 from .utils.fixes import unique
     15 from .utils import check_arrays, array2d
     16 

/Library/Frameworks/Python.framework/Versions/2.7/lib/python2.7/site-packages/sklearn/utils/__init__.py in <module>()
      7 import warnings
      8 
----> 9 from .murmurhash import murmurhash3_32
     10 from .validation import (as_float_array, check_arrays, safe_asarray,
     11                          assert_all_finite, array2d, atleast2d_or_csc,

ImportError: cannot import name murmurhash3_32
EN

回答 5

Stack Overflow用户

发布于 2014-09-11 00:43:02

我也有同样的问题,我跑了:

代码语言:javascript
复制
sudo pip install -U scikit-learn

现在一切都很好

票数 5
EN

Stack Overflow用户

发布于 2018-05-17 01:00:08

我启动了一个新的shell,这个问题就消失了。

票数 3
EN

Stack Overflow用户

发布于 2018-09-20 02:06:11

我在安装sklearn.preprocessing库时遇到了类似的mumurhash错误。

我将numpy版本从1.13升级到1.15

使用

代码语言:javascript
复制
pip install --upgrade numpy

在此之后,我可以导入sklearn库。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/25005797

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档